Transaction 81dac8604637d6b6c687210ede516e7fd2dfe17876f6a031661a13d90f1d5865
1 Input
1 Output
-
81dac8604637d6b6c687210ede516e7fd2dfe17876f6a031661a13d90f1d5865:0
- value
- 62982700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2735ee496d73dd5040f7471a931634b5410a890a OP_EQUAL
- address
- 35GLtCkNvJFNGm47cy3siWC5R8rVBXLzbK